Definition of KilowattA Kilowatt, symbolized as kW, is a unit of power equivalent to one thousand watts. It is widely used to quantify the rate of energy transfer in various contexts, such as electrical devices and machinery. The concept of power, in physics, refers to the rate at which work is performed or energy is transferred. In practical terms, a kilowatt measures how much energy a device or system uses or produces in a given period. As a standard unit in the International System of Units (SI), it aids in comparing energy consumption and efficiency across different appliances and systems.
